Please make the world!  Please make the world!

If you're going to run -current, *be prepared to make the world
frequently*!  Otherwise, don't run -current.

Did I mention that you should make the world? :-)

Also, please pay more careful attention to this mailing list - this
precise topic has only been discussed about 14 times already and the
fix (as has been widely discussed) is to rebuild gas.  This is done,
of course, as a side-effect of making the world. :-)
